About Tim Hortons
Tim Hortons at Royale Leisure Park is a casual Canadian-style coffee and fast-food restaurant in west London, serving coffee, doughnuts, baked goods, breakfast items, sandwiches, wraps, and other quick meals. This is a restaurant rather than a ticketed attraction.
- Tim Hortons coffee and hot drinks
- Doughnuts, Timbits and other baked goods
- Breakfast items, sandwiches, wraps and light meals
- Convenient location within Royale Leisure Park
- Suitable for takeaway, casual dining and quick stops

The restaurant is at Royale Leisure Park on Kendal Avenue, London W3 0PA. Allow extra time for parking and check the specific venue signage on arrival, particularly if using a drive-through or collecting an online order.
Reservations are generally unnecessary. Ordering ahead through an available Tim Hortons or delivery platform may be useful at busy times.
